摘要
2015年7月3日新疆皮山县发生M_S6.5地震,震前塔什库尔干新60泉水温出现异常变化,以中短期异常为主,表现为泉水温度的下降—持续—上升的中期异常及临震前的快速阶升阶降变化,震后泉水温度缓慢恢复至背景水平。结合传统的P波初动法计算塔什库尔干台的小震平均震源机制解,对塔什库尔干台附近应力场变化进行分析,为塔什库尔干新60泉异常变化提供应力依据,同时对本次异常变化及机理进行浅析,为今后泉水水温异常判定提供参考。
PiShan earthquake with Ms 6.5 occurred on July 3rd, 2015. Taxkorgan new 60 spring wa- ter temperature presented abnormal change before the earthquake, and was given priority to short to medium term anomalies, which mainly showed down-last-up anomaly, then backed to background lev- el slowly. Combined with traditional P wave initial motion method to calculate average focal mecha- nism solution of small earthquakes of Taxkorgan ride,it analyzed the stress field change near Taxkor- gan station, provided the basis of stress for Taxkorgan new 60 spring changes. At the same time, a- nomalies and it' s mechanism were analyzed, which provided reference for the springs water tempera- ture anomaly judgement in the future.
